Window.home()

Non-standard
This feature is non-standard and is not on a standards track. Do not use it on production sites facing the Web: it will not work for every user. There may also be large incompatibilities between implementations and the behavior may change in the future.

Obsolete since Gecko 31 (Firefox 31 / Thunderbird 31 / SeaMonkey 2.28)
This feature is obsolete. Although it may still work in some browsers, its use is discouraged since it could be removed at any time. Try to avoid using it.

The Window.home() method returns the window to the home page.

Syntax

window.home();

Example

function goHome() {
  window.home();
}

Specification

DOM Level 0. Not part of specification.
